I currently have a 4g63 1989 d50 with a stock d50 5 speed transmission. I know that you can somehow put a conquest shifter on the D50 transmission to move the shifter further back. Do I need to swap the whole tail section of the transmission or just that top shifter section? AND, does anybody have the stuff I need to do it?

You'll need the whole rear tail section. Talk to some SQC guys and see if anyone has any blown transmissions that you can get the parts from.

I've done it to mine. Its tricky at first to put it back together but once you can imagine it in your head you can do it really fast first try.

DJpowerHaus---> does this conquest tail section swap make the transmission itself any longer, or just move the shifter back? Does the d50 driveshaft yoke slip into a conquest transmission?

I have heard that the D50 yoke is the same, but have not tried it myself. The Starion tail housing does not change the length of the transmission.... you're actually using the same output shalf. Mounts and everything are the same.
